RMAC Hall of FameLloyd MaddenAs an inductee under the Historical category, Madden was college
football's leading scorer in 1939 with 141 points. He ended the
1939 season rushing for 1,316 yards on 92 carries and scoring 23
touchdowns. That same year he won the Blanchard Trophy as
Colorado's Most Outstanding College Athlete. He was a two-time
All-RMAC performer and was named to the Associated Press Little
All-American team in 1939. He was inducted into the NAIA Hall of
Fame in 1961 and into the Colorado Sports Hall of Fame in 1998.
During his career, he led the RMAC in scoring twice and was the
RMAC Champion in the 100 and 200-yard dashes. He graduated fifth in
his class of 154 in 1941 with a degree in geology.
